Key facts

  • Magistratsabteilung 35 (MA 35) handles all residence permit renewals in Vienna, including Rot-Weiß-Rot Karte and Niederlassungsbewilligung.
  • Permit holders in Vienna must submit renewal applications in person at MA 35 before expiry.
  • Vienna requires an in-person appointment via wien.gv.at/amtshelfer for all residence permit matters.
  • The 5-year path to Niederlassungsbewilligung in Austria requires B1 German proficiency among other criteria (NAG § 45).
  • MA 35 is accessible through the service center at wien.gv.at with phone and in-person consultation.

Vienna FAQ

Which authority handles RWR-Karte renewals in Vienna?

In Vienna, RWR-Karte renewals and related residence permit cases are handled by the Magistratsabteilung 35 (MA 35), located at Dresdner Strasse 93, 1200 Vienna.

How early should I start my Vienna renewal?

Book your appointment at the MA 35 8-10 weeks before your RWR-Karte expires. MA 35 wait times are typically 4-10 weeks, so starting early is essential.

How does Vienna's settlement path differ from Germany?

Under Austrian law (NAG), a Niederlassungsbewilligung requires 5 years of lawful residence plus B1 German. This differs from Germany, where EU Blue Card holders can apply for settlement after just 21 or 27 months.
